Intention to Novate Contracts Following an Insolvency Event (Specific Contract Details Listed at II
Descriptions
This notice is to advise of the intention to novate 2 contracts from Dixons Contractors Ltd currently held by NIHE to PK Murphy Construction Ltd following an insolvency event. Contracts are due to novate no sooner than 10 days after the publication of this notice. The contracts were subject to OJEU competition in the past and awarded to Dixons Contractors Ltd. Following Dixons Contractors Ltd insolvency on 30.5.2019, NIHE has been liaising with administrators Ernst and Young. NIHE considers that it is entitled to award the contracts to PK Murphy Construction Ltd in accordance with Regulation 72(1)(d) of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 which specifically provides for a safe harbour allowing Contracting Authorities to modify existing contracts without a new procurement procedure. The effect of this novation requires NIHE to relax a previous restriction imposed during the original procurement process stipulating that economic operators could be awarded a maximum of 2 lot contracts.
